Epiphytic Flatsedge (Cyperus lanceolatus)

Description

Annual. Stems 4-8 in. long. Leaves 2/3 as long as the stem, 1/16- 1/10 in. broad. Spikes loosely umbellate (or 1); bracts 2-3, suberect, lowest up to 4 in. long, similar to the leaves. Spikes of 3-8 clustered spikelets, ebracteolate. Spikelets 1/4- 1/3 by 1/10- 1/8 in., compressed, narrower at each end, reddish-brown, each perfecting 5-10 nuts. Glumes ovate, obtuse, boat-shaped, inflated. Nut 1/2 the length of glume, ellipsoid, brown, transversely muriculate by reason of the subpersistent ends of the small longitudinally-oblong persistent cells.

Taxonomic tree

  • Domain: Eukarya

    • Kingdom: Plantae

      • Phylum: Magnoliophyta

        • Class: Liliopsida

          • Order: Poales

            • Family: Cyperaceae

              • Genus: Cyperus
